The 40th match of T20 World Cup 2024 was played between West Indies and Afghanistan today. This was the last match of the group stage. Super-8 will start on June 19. Afghanistan and West Indies have qualified for Super-8 from Group C. In the match played at Darren Sammy National Cricket Stadium, West Indies defeated Afghanistan by 104 runs to top the points table of Group C. Now they have eight points in their account. Apart from this, their net run rate has become +3.257. At the same time, Afghanistan has reached the second position with six points and a net run rate of +1.835.
West Indies won by 104 runs
In this match, Afghanistan won the toss and decided to bowl first. The Windies team performed strongly and scored the highest score of the current tournament. Thanks to Nicholas Pooran's strong innings of 98 runs, West Indies scored 218 runs for five wickets in 20 overs. Interestingly, this is West Indies' second-highest score in T20 international cricket against Afghanistan. Earlier, Ireland had scored 225/7 against Afghanistan in 2013. Afghanistan's team, which came out to chase the target, was all out for 114 runs in 16.2 overs. With this, West Indies won this match by 104 runs. Afghanistan suffered its first defeat in this tournament.
Afghanistan's innings
Afghanistan, which came out to chase the huge target of 219 runs, was given the first blow by Aqeel Hussain. He got Rahmanullah Gurbaz caught by Russell on the very first ball. He returned to the pavilion without opening his account. After this, Gudakesh Moti dismissed Ibrahim Gulbadin Naib. He too could score only seven runs. The team got the third blow in the form of Ibrahim Zadran. He was made a victim by Obed McCoy. He could score 38 runs in 28 balls. At the same time, Najibullah Zadran returned to the pavilion after scoring zero and Mohammad Nabi returned after scoring one run. In this match, Mohammad Nabi scored one, Karim Janat scored 14, Noor Ahmed scored two, Naveen-ul-Haq scored four and Rashid Khan scored four runs. At the same time, Fazalhaq Farooqui remained unbeaten without opening the account. For West Indies, Obed McCoy took three wickets while Akeel Hussain and Gudakesh Moti took two wickets each. At the same time, Andre Russell and Alzari Joseph got one wicket each.
West Indies innings
The first blow to the team was given by Azmatullah Umarzai. He bowled Brandon King. He could score only seven runs. After this, Johnson Carles and Nicholas Pooran took over the front. There was a partnership of 80 runs for the second wicket between the two. However, in the eighth over, Naveen-ul-Haq made the opener his victim. Charles managed to score 43 runs in this match. At the same time, the third blow to the team was given by Gulbadin Naib. He got Shai Hope caught by Zadran. He managed to score 25 runs in 17 balls with the help of two fours. Rovman Powell came out to bat at number five. He shared a blazing 64-run partnership for the fourth wicket with Nicholas Pooran. Powell returned with 26 runs in this match. After this came the storm of Pooran. He played an explosive innings of 98 runs in 53 balls. At the same time, Russell and Rutherford remained unbeaten by scoring three and one runs respectively. Gulbadin took two wickets for Afghanistan. At the same time, Azmatullah Umarzai and Naveen-ul-Haq got one success each.
